Winn Hardin: [00:01:18] You guys have gotten, you’re a few years into the acquisition that you guys were going through. So what I’m hearing is that the integrations and the systems are really starting to align now.
Matt Wicks: [00:01:29] Yeah, absolutely, absolutely. Again, we talked about the core products that Zebra has and the handheld devices, and we’re tightly coupling that with the robotics applications. So, like in the warehousing distribution space, for instance, you’ve got picking operations that are generally done manually. And those picking operations in a lot of companies actually use Zebra devices. They direct that picking to the workers, and they will pick to a cart or some other transportation mechanism. And so we offer a solution that is an AMR-based picking operation. So it’s a fulfillment where we have our software that is running on our handhelds, as well as their cloud-based software that directs the robots to meet the workers where they’re at. And then basically all the worker has to worry about or look at is the devices, which they are already very familiar with the picking operation and just follow what the device says, where to pick and where to go next. And the robots will meet him there. And it is a substantial increase in productivity.

Winn Hardin: [00:09:27] And we’ve kind of gotten past where we have to completely redo the the warehouse or plant infrastructure to be able to leverage AMR technology.
Matt Wicks: [00:09:34] Absolutely. I think this is one of the advantages of our AMR system is we have a world-class navigation and localization system. And so the warehouse is a difficult environment. The environment changes substantially. And when that environment changes . . . it’s like not all AMRs are the same, and dependent upon the capabilities you have, you may or may not be able to be real successful when that environment changes. That’s one of the reasons why we’ve seen at this point more adoption of AMR technology throughout an infrastructure in manufacturing, because the manufacturing environment doesn’t change very frequently, whereas in the warehouse it changes daily, if not hourly. And so having the capability to be able to operate in that environment is essential. So what you’ll see is a lot of the AMR solutions are not true AMR in the sense that they’re not collaborative. And they’ll navigate with stickers on the floor. Or stickers on different parts, which in certain applications is absolutely great. You know if that’s what you need. But if you’re looking for true autonomy of roving in a space that is infrastructure free, it requires a level of sophistication that not all players are alike.

Winn Hardin: [00:11:10] Warehouses are tough environments too. So if you’ve got artifacts or navigation, waypoints, and things like that, they’re going to get beat up in a warehouse. So inevitably you’re going to have degradation of the system over time. Even if it’s little cheaper to get into the initial price point there. But you’ve got a total cost of ownership.
Matt Wicks: [00:11:28] Right. And you don’t have the ability to be fully autonomous within your entire space. It’s very limited to where you put those stickers. You could try to put that everywhere in that space. But again, it becomes like, okay, does this make sense?

Jimmy Carroll: [00:13:20] I’m keeping it general, I’d like to ask, what are some predictions or general trends you expect to see in the next couple of years in terms of hot topics or technologies or things like that?
Matt Wicks: [00:13:37] Yeah sometimes it’s a little difficult to predict where the future heads. I do think that there’s a continual growth in adoption of mobile robotics. Without question. It feels like this is just going to happen. And I think you’re going to see more and more shifting from traditional fixed automation to more mobile robotic solutions. We have some customers, actually BMC, Bespoke Manufacturing Company. They do garments, so they manufacture garments, and it’s specialty garments. And so they leverage our mobile robotics. But there’s a case study actually. You can see it on our website. They do these garments and they have different cells throughout their facility, and dependent upon what is required for those particular cells, you’ll route the products to those different sewing cells. And so it changes from order to order to order. So if you had fixed automation — and they started out there by the way. They started out with a bunch of conveyor running around, and it was totes all over the place and was landlocked. And they didn’t have flexibility in the operation. Very expensive. And so what they did is they adopted mobile robotic technology. And so they have a little bit of a conveyor. It in-feeds, it out-feeds. And then we have our roller top AMR that basically transports around the facility and it’s highly dynamic. So like dependent on the particular orders, we’ll route a robot from station A to station B or station A to E or E to F to G, H, I. You know, it’s like we have all this flexibility that they never had before. And so it enables their business to be a lot more capable of handling a wider variety of products.

Winn Hardin: [00:16:56] Yeah. Let me ask you one more question before you go, because I know we’re almost out of time, but do you think the AMRs are going to be a transitionary tool for service robotics? I could totally see that happening.
Matt Wicks: [00:17:07] I’m not saying whether Zebra would chase down the service robotics?
Jimmy Carroll: [00:17:10] What do you mean by service robotics?
Winn Hardin: [00:17:11] So more in hospitals, you know, for just distribution or helping of the elderly.
Matt Wicks: [00:17:17] We actually have a partnership with Diligent Robotics. So Diligent leverages Zebra robots to be the service robot in the hospital space. So Diligent delivers medical supplies and pharmaceuticals. Those kinds of things. And really the same challenge that we’re solving in the warehouse with some of our internal solutions, Diligent is solving. Their solution is service robotics for health care.
Winn Hardin: [00:17:50] Using you as the pedestal basically.
Matt Wicks: [00:17:51] Absolutely. So we have this technology like I was talking about before. I think we have a fantastic localization and navigation system. And they’re leveraging that. And so they didn’t have to go and develop this. And so they’re leveraging that with the application layer on top to be able to provide this really fantastic solution in the health care space. So it’s a great partnership that we’ve got.
